One Month!


As of today, I've been in Japan for exactly one month! Man, has it gone fast.

Anyway, today I had "follow up training" in Ikebura, about an hour and twenty minutes train ride from Takesato. I'm definitly going to come back here on one of my days off. Tim says there's a 60+ floor shopping centre there. I saw signs for it but didn't get a chance to check it out. I only really had an hour there before my training started.

The training was pretty basic though the grammer test was a bit rediculous. Who in their right mind knows what a "perfect present tense" is? I got 16/25 which is about what everyone else got as well. I don't think it holds much weight in my employment with Nova.

Got to catch up with a few guys from Orientation and my earlier training at Omiya and grabbed a few phone numbers.

I've definitly got to do some more exploring around Japan. I'm thinking of changing my roster so I get 3 free days a week. That way I can go on more substantial trips, maybe up north or to a few islands.
